The mTMS software is an open-source software for multi-locus transcranial magnetic stimulation (mTMS), used for flexible stimulation targeting for research and clinical applications [Koponen et al., 2018]. The software has been developed within the Connect2Brain project.
Currently, the use of the software requires a custom mTMS device, which is only available to project collaborators. However, the software can be used as a reference for developing similar systems or for educational purposes.

This software depends on several external libraries and software, which are connected to this repository via Git submodules. Some of these are proprietary or have their own licenses. In addition, certain repositories are private and require appropriate permissions for access. Here are a few of the external repositories and their locations in the directory structure:
- InVesalius3: Located at
src/neuronavigation/invesalius3 - E-field library: Used for electric field estimation, located at
src/efield/src(private repository) - Waveform Approximator: For approximating pulse waveforms, located at
src/waveform_approximator(private repository)
For a complete list, see the .gitmodules file. Refer to each repository’s root for license and authorship details.
Access to private repositories may require contacting the maintainers or obtaining project-specific permissions.
